Audi Targets 50% SUV Sales Ratio
Audi AG says SUV/crossovers could eventually account for half the brand’s global sales, up from 33% in 2016.

The company’s SUV sales ratio is already at 47% in the U.S. and nearly 40% in China, according to sales and marketing chief Dietmar Voggenreiter. By 2019 Audi’s lineup of such vehicles will expand from four to seven.
Last year Audi introduced the Q2 small crossover. In 2018 it will add an all-electric model and debut its range-topping Q8 large crossover. The Q4, a sport coupe-like SUV inspired by the TT Offroad concept it presented at the Beijing auto show three years ago, is due in 2019.
